Section 11511.7.

CA Govt Code § 11511.7 (2019) (N/A)

(a) The administrative law judge may order the parties to attend and participate in a settlement conference. The administrative law judge shall set the time and place for the settlement conference, and shall give reasonable written notice to all parties.

(b) The administrative law judge at the settlement conference shall not preside as administrative law judge at the hearing unless otherwise stipulated by the parties. The administrative law judge may conduct all or part of the settlement conference by telephone, television, or other electronic means if each participant in the conference has an opportunity to participate in and to hear the entire proceeding while it is taking place.

(Added by Stats. 1995, Ch. 938, Sec. 38. Effective January 1, 1996. Operative July 1, 1997, by Sec. 98 of Ch. 938.)
